  "account": "Nourish has integrated a generative AI health assistant into its patient app, allowing for 24/7 support and personalized guidance. The Health Assistant, which has been in beta and is now being widely rolled out, uses a patient's medical record, lab results, goals, and Nourish clinical protocols to provide tailored assistance. It handles support questions, prescription management, insurance inquiries, and scheduling, escalating to human support when necessary. Half of Nourish's active patients engage with the tool daily. The AI assistant has led to increased goal completion, higher lab scheduling rates, and more frequent doctor visits, though dietitian visits have not risen. Users log meals 15% more frequently per day. The Health Assistant covers a wide range of use cases, such as providing feedback on breakfast meals for prediabetes patients, advising on lunch options, and offering tailored recipes based on individual diet plans. It can also summarize lab results in simple language, assist with preparing for upcoming visits, and relay recommendations to dietitians. The tool's impact includes a 15% increase in weight loss within 30 days and a 30% increase over 60 days among users with access. Additionally, Nourish has observed a 20% rise in weight tracking. The AI assistant helps clinicians by offering insights into patient habits and concerns, prompting appropriate follow-up questions, and providing prescriptive guidance to ensure patient success.
